Ok, just my personal opinion of the chocolate - I think its less sweet than the British stuff - I find that has a more sugary taste, whereas Aussie stuff is very slightly more bitter. Much much nicer than the American which has no taste at all (except something remisinsent of soggy cardboard!).
Also I like the liquid centres & will kill to get hold of a bar of Cadbury Snack (lots of different centres in one bar) and Peppermint!
For the addicts out there, they also have Black Forest, Turkish Delight, Crunch, and the good old Fruit & Nut, and Dairy Milk.......
